## Break-Glass: Thumbscrew Queue

If the Thumbscrew thumbnail queue at Pexlin wedges and nobody from the media-infra rotation answers, you can break glass. Heads up, reviewer: the emergency worker restart script bypasses the normal approval flow, so double-check the PR that touches it. Steps: pause the ingest consumer, drain `thumbs-hot`, then unseal the ops vault to grab the restart token. The unseal prompt wants the recovery passphrase, which lives right below this line.

unlock words, fawig-bagef: olidor-holir-istox-holath-tamys-quenion-giliel

The programme now covers forty-one active partners across three regions, contributing roughly a fifth of licence revenue. Partner onboarding times have fallen since the new accreditation track was introduced, though margin leakage through unapproved bundling remains a concern and is being addressed with revised partner terms. Two underperforming partners in the Veldmark region are under review for offboarding. A refreshed tiering model will be proposed at the session. The confidential direction of travel is recorded below.

management briefing: Headcount on the Belix team goes from 60 to 93 by the end of November. Gross margin on Belix came in at 23 percent against a plan of 47 percent.

# Build Provenance: Incremental Rebuilds on Mosswire

Quick primer: Mosswire only rebuilds pages whose content hash changed, so "why didn't my page update?" usually means the source hash matched. Every incremental run writes a provenance record — which inputs, which template version, which cache entries it reused. If output looks stale, don't nuke the cache first; check the provenance log. Each record is keyed by the token that appears below.

build token for fafof-tageg: htk21_f30a3062ec5a0972b3bbf

The waveform preview in Clipforge renders from a downsampled peak file rather than the raw audio, generated at upload time by the Brindle worker pool. This keeps scrubbing responsive even on hour-long sessions, at the cost of a few seconds of preprocessing. For the release, we froze the downsampling parameters after testing against Orla's podcast corpus — changing them invalidates every cached peak file. The shipped constants are these.

limits module of fafog-tawef:
CAPS = {
    "belath": 369,
    "queneth": 818,
    "ralwyn": 169,
    "goriel": 1004,
    "novvan": 808,
}